Lasjerd
Lasjerd is a village in Lasgerd Rural District of the Central District of Sorkheh County, Semnan province, Iran, serving as capital of both the district and the rural district. The previous capital of the district was the city of Sorkheh.Photo: Mahmoodrezamo, CC BY-SA 4.0.
